we want the LATERAL surface area so we have to find the area of the sides but not that bases That means we have to find the area of the square and two different rectangles
LATERAL surface area is just the area of the sides and not the bases since this is a triangular prism, the triangles are the bases
so we have a square area of square = side * side the side is 4 what is the area of the square?
16
Good now we have two different rectangles one rectangle has a length of 4 and width of 5 the other rectangle has length of 4 and a width of 3
area of rectangle = length * width what's the area of the two rectangles
